San Francisco Mayor Gavin Newsom today rattled off an impressive number of initiatives the city is undertaking to become a world leader in sustainability, including plans to have electricity generated by the waves off its coast. Newsom also talked excitedly about his new solar rebate program, which kicks off April 1; his admiration of Project Better Place’s electric vehicle project and converting San Francisco’s cars to plug-in hybrids, and his forthcoming zippy Tesla Roadster (he’s #51 on the list).
